Paipra Radhakrishnan is a well-known writer from Kerala, India. He writes in Malayalam, which is a language spoken in Kerala. He is also a columnist, an editor, and someone who observes and writes about culture. He used to be the Secretary of the Kerala Sahitya Akademi, which is an important organization for literature in Kerala. He has written many books, including short stories, essays, and even books especially for children.

About Paipra Radhakrishnan

Paipra Radhakrishnan was born in a small village called Paipra in the Ernakulam district. His parents were Vadakkanchery Akathoottu Bhargavi Kunjamma and Methala Thattayath Puthankottayil Neelakandan Karthav.

His Education and Career

He studied at several schools and colleges, including Govt. UPS, Paipra and GHS Cheruvattoor. He also attended Sree Sankara Vidyapeetom, Maharaja's College, Ernakulam, and NSS Training College, Changanassery. After finishing his studies, he worked for the government of Kerala in different departments. He retired in 2007 as a High School Teacher from Govt. HSS, Methala.

His Family

Paipra Radhakrishnan is married to Nalini Bekal, who is also a famous novelist and writer in Malayalam. They have two daughters. Their elder daughter, Dr. Anuradha Dilip, works as an Ayurveda Medical Officer. Their younger daughter, Anuja Akathoottu, is an agricultural economist. Anuja also writes poems in Malayalam and has published two books. She has won many state-level poetry awards for her work.

Important Roles Paipra Radhakrishnan Held

Paipra Radhakrishnan has held many important positions throughout his career. These roles show his dedication to literature and culture.

  • Secretary, Kerala Sahitya Academy: He led this important literary organization from 1991 to 1995.
  • President, Akshaya Pusthakanidhi: He is the president of this organization, which likely promotes books and reading.
  • Founder Secretary, Kathasamithi: He helped start this group, which focuses on stories.
  • Director, Arsha Vidyapeedom: He is a director at this educational institution.
  • Editorial Board Member, Guruvayoor Devaswom: He was part of the team that edited publications for the Guruvayoor temple.
  • Hon. Chief Editor, Shree Bhagavathy Magazine: He was the main editor for this magazine.
  • Consultant Editor, Rubber Magazine, Rubber Board: He advised on editing for a magazine about rubber.
  • Consultant Editor, Indian Nalikera Journal, Coconut Development Board: He also advised on editing for a journal about coconuts.

Books by Paipra Radhakrishnan

Paipra Radhakrishnan has written many different kinds of books. Here are some of his notable works:

Short Story Collections

  • Kathuvacha Maunam
  • Alaathachakram
  • Penthookkam
  • Thiranjedutha Kathakal (Selected Stories)

Novels

  • Velipaadukal

Children's Literature

He has written special books for young readers, making literature fun and accessible for them.

  • Prakaasham parathunnavar (Those who spread light)
  • Gurudakshina
  • Uthankan

Essays

  • Vilkaaund Swakaryathakal
  • Nanmathinmakalude Pathayam

Edited Works

He has also worked as an editor for several publications.

  • Paipra; Innale, Innu (Paipra; Yesterday, Today)
  • Kera Shabda Kosham

Awards and Recognitions

Paipra Radhakrishnan has received several awards for his contributions to literature.

  • Prof. Joseph Mundassery State Award
  • Bala Sahitya State Award (Children's Literature State Award)
  • Ramavriksha Banipuri National Award
  • Khasak Award
  • Gurusrekshta Award
  • Fellowship, Cultural Department, Govt. of India
